Setting that aside there are many themes that provide for custom images headers. There are some new themes that allow for custom backgrounds and free American flag waving type backgrounds are not hard to find on the internet. There are also many free American flag waving images available on the internet that you can use to decorate your sidebar and posts as well.
http://en.support.wordpress.com/themes/custom-header-image/For example if you use the Andrea theme you will have a deep blue background and you can easily create an American flag header from free images off the internet.
You can use the search utility and Feature Filters in your Dashboard > Appearance > Browse Themes > Feature Filters to locate themes of interest to you. (A-Z, Popular, Features)
Each theme has a thumbshot and a features summary description. You can browse and when you find one of interest you can click “Preview”. When you are ready to make your selection you can click “Activate”.
